Chiropractic
Chiropractic is an approach to health care that uses spinal manipulation to relieve pain and improve body function. Doctors of chiropractic take a natural approach to promoting health through lifestyle changes, nutrition and exercise.
Chiropractic involves spinal manipulation. Spinal manipulation is a treatment that uses pressure on a joint of the spine. It is also called spinal adjustment. It is used to improve pain and function. Manipulation can be done with the hands or a special device. The careful, controlled force used on the joint can range from gentle to strong and from slow to rapid.

Non-Surgical Decompression
Non-surgical spinal decompression is a type of motorized traction that helps relieve neck and lower back pain. Spinal decompression works by gently stretching the spine. This takes pressure off the spinal discs which are the gel-like cushions between the bones of your spine by creating a negative pressure in the disc. As a result, bulging or herniated discs may retract, taking pressure off nerves and other structures in your spine. This, in turn, helps promote movement of water, oxygen and nutrient-rich fluids into the discs so they can heal.

Radial Shockwave
Radial shockwave therapy used short, intense energy waves travelling faster than the speed of sound to stimulate the breakdown of scar tissue and fibroblasts. This process increases blood circulation and initiates metabolic activity causing an inflammatory response that promotes and stimulates healing. Radial shockwave has been proven to be 91% effective in the treatment of calcific tendonitis, 90% effective in the treatment of plantarfasciitis and 77% effective for tennis elbow.
Iontophoresis
This is a process of transdermal drug delivery by use of a voltage gradient on the skin. It’s like a cortisone injection without the needle and is therefore, non-invasive. It is most commonly used to treat the pain and inflammation related to complaints such as plantarfasciitis and tendonitis.
